28 Days Later was genuinely terrifying and unsettling to me when I was a kid. Some of the visuals and sounds in that movie stay with you, like those George Miller-esque tight face zooms on infected faces and some of the screams in it.

28 Weeks Later had a great opening scene (funnily enough the only part of that movie Danny Boyle directed) and the rest of it was just bleh, despite having good actors involved. Still annoyed at that kiss scene in terms of the plot and how stupid it was in the grand scheme of things.

So I’m interested to see how they do with this one. Boyle and Garland are great together.
